Tsaghkaber

Tsaghkaber is a town in the of . Tsaghkaber has about 1,240 residents and an elevation of 1,762 metres.
Tap on a place
to explore it
  • Type: Village with 1,240 residents
  • Description: village in Lori Province of Armenia
  • Also known as: Tsakhkaber
  • Historically known as: Avdibek”, “Tsakhkashen”, and “Tzaghkaber
